Danny Kruger has announced plans to abolish the Cabinet Office and scrap the Cabinet Secretary role.Speaking in a video address in Whitehall, the Reform UK MP claimed "the real power in this country isn't in Downing Street" but was in the hands of senior civil servants.Setting out Reform UK's alternative vision, Mr Kruger said the party would "restore power meaningfully to No10".He insisted this would ensure that "No10 is in charge, not the Cabinet Office.
